Health checks are integral to website maintenance programmes
Health checks are integral to website maintenance programmes
健康检查是网站维护计划中不可或缺的一部分
Every company seeks stable, predictable revenue. And for agencies, studios, and in-house delivery teams the cyclical workflow makes that especially critical: Specification → Design/Build/Test → Launch → Next project. 每家公司都在寻求稳定且可预测的收入。对于代理商、工作室和内部交付团队而言,周期性的工作流程使得这一点尤为关键:需求规格 → 设计/构建/测试 → 上线 → 下一个项目。
When agencies treat maintenance as an afterthought, they leave revenue on the table and risk reputation damage if an incident occurs. In today’s AI‑driven world - where vibe‑coding, spec driven development (SDD), and agent orchestration accelerate delivery, then simply “keeping the lights on” after launch is no longer sufficient (if indeed it ever was). 当代理商将维护视为事后补救措施时,他们不仅错失了收入,一旦发生事故,还会面临声誉受损的风险。在当今人工智能驱动的世界中——“氛围编程”(vibe-coding)、规范驱动开发(SDD)和智能体编排加速了交付——仅仅在上线后“维持运行”已不再足够(如果说过去曾经足够的话)。
Just as human developers benefit from peer review, AI‑generated code also needs a systematic review process. By embedding ongoing health checks and post‑launch stewardship into the delivery pipeline, agencies turn maintenance into a revenue‑generating, risk‑mitigating advantage. 正如人类开发者受益于同行评审一样,AI 生成的代码也需要系统的审查流程。通过将持续的健康检查和上线后的管理纳入交付流水线,代理商可以将维护工作转化为一种既能创造收入又能降低风险的优势。
Predictable revenue as a component of consistent delivery
作为持续交付一部分的可预测收入
Agencies thrive on mature, predictable revenue, and that starts with a maintenance program that customers value and rely on. By keeping digital products under active, ongoing care, just as we would with physical assets, businesses reduce risk and unlock growth. 代理商的繁荣依赖于成熟且可预测的收入,而这始于一个客户重视并依赖的维护计划。通过像对待实物资产一样,对数字产品进行积极、持续的维护,企业可以降低风险并释放增长潜力。
A proactive approach tackles three often‑overlooked challenges: 主动式方法可以解决三个常被忽视的挑战:
- Software End‑of‑Life (EOL): Updating libraries, frameworks, and servers before support ends eliminates surprise upgrades and migration costs, keeping services smooth and uptime high. 软件生命周期终止 (EOL): 在支持结束前更新库、框架和服务器,可以消除突如其来的升级和迁移成本,保持服务顺畅并维持高可用性。
- Security Posture: Regularly patched software blocks attackers, protects data, and preserves brand reputation, turning potential fines and breach expenses into savings. 安全态势: 定期修补软件可以阻挡攻击者、保护数据并维护品牌声誉,将潜在的罚款和违规支出转化为成本节约。
- SSL Certificate Renewal: Timely reminders, as well as automated renewals prevent “Not Secure” warnings in browsers, sustains SEO/GEO rankings, and maintains conversion rates, freeing teams to focus on planned initiatives. SSL 证书续期: 及时的提醒和自动续期可以防止浏览器出现“不安全”警告,维持 SEO/GEO 排名并保持转化率,使团队能够专注于计划中的项目。
Providing a health‑check for every managed application which covers these three indicators, gives agencies and their customers a clear, data‑driven picture of risk, reinforcing confidence and driving steady, predictable revenue. 为每个托管应用程序提供涵盖这三个指标的健康检查,能为代理商及其客户提供清晰、数据驱动的风险图景,从而增强信心并推动稳定、可预测的收入。
Why health metrics strengthen maintenance agreements
为什么健康指标能加强维护协议
A maintenance agreement isn’t a cure‑all, and major upgrades are rarely covered because of upfront costs and limited end-of-life (EOL) data. Still, modern contracts are already tying performance to clear metrics such as Return To Operation (RTO) and Recovery Point Objective (RPO), priority‑based response times, and expiry‑date windows. So adding agency‑specific health data is both feasible and valuable. 维护协议并非万能药,由于前期成本和有限的生命周期终止 (EOL) 数据,重大升级通常不在协议范围内。尽管如此,现代合同已将绩效与明确的指标挂钩,例如恢复时间目标 (RTO)、恢复点目标 (RPO)、基于优先级的响应时间和到期日期窗口。因此,增加代理商特定的健康数据既可行又有价值。
The key is in presenting that data in the customer’s language. When a customer asks, “Do we really need this?” the answer should focus on the protective benefits rather than the expense: 关键在于用客户的语言呈现这些数据。当客户问“我们真的需要这个吗?”时,答案应侧重于保护性收益而非费用:
- Business continuity: Up‑to‑date software, licenses, and certificates keep operations running smoothly. 业务连续性: 最新的软件、许可证和证书可保持运营顺畅。
- Regulatory compliance: Continuous compliance avoids costly audits and penalties. 合规性: 持续合规可避免昂贵的审计和处罚。
- Brand reputation: A secure, reliable service reinforces trust with users and partners. 品牌声誉: 安全、可靠的服务能增强用户和合作伙伴的信任。
When health metrics are displayed in concise reports which include executive summaries, clear recommendations, and a side‑by‑side view of the current state versus the cost of doing nothing, customers can see the tangible value. The maintenance line item then becomes a logical, even essential, investment in stability and growth. 当健康指标以包含执行摘要、明确建议以及“当前状态”与“不作为成本”对比视图的简明报告形式呈现时,客户就能看到切实的价值。此时,维护费用项目就变成了一项合乎逻辑、甚至必不可少的稳定与增长投资。
How a rapid health check works (and why it’s valuable)
快速健康检查的工作原理(及其价值所在)
A health check for a typical midsize website or web‑app can be compiled in less than a day, making it a practical, repeatable component of any agency’s maintenance routine. 针对典型的中型网站或 Web 应用的健康检查可以在不到一天的时间内完成,使其成为任何代理商维护工作中实用且可重复的组成部分。
- Data collection & cross‑referencing: Every library, framework and O/S version is matched against vendor support calendars to surface upcoming end‑of‑life dates. 数据收集与交叉比对: 将每个库、框架和操作系统版本与供应商的支持日历进行匹配,以揭示即将到来的生命周期终止日期。
- Scoring model: The system weighs vulnerability severity, business impact of impending EOL dates, and SSL‑certificate timelines to generate a single, easy‑to‑read Health Score. 评分模型: 系统权衡漏洞严重性、即将到来的 EOL 日期的业务影响以及 SSL 证书时间线,生成一个简单易读的健康评分。
- Executive summary: The score is visualised as green (on‑track), amber (needs attention), or red (at risk), giving leaders an instant view of application health. 执行摘要: 评分以绿色(正常)、黄色(需关注)或红色(有风险)可视化,让领导者能即时了解应用程序的健康状况。
- Recommendations summary: A concise “fix‑now” list is paired with a risk‑impact brief that outlines the benefits of timely remediation. 建议摘要: 一份简明的“立即修复”清单,配以概述及时补救益处的风险影响简报。
Because metrics are expressed as concrete numbers or clear “stamps” (e.g., “3 critical CVEs, framework EOL in 24 months, SSL renewal in 30 days”), the report transforms abstract concerns into specific agenda items for the next customer account meeting. The result is a proactive road-map that protects continuity, strengthens compliance, and builds confidence in the digital product’s long‑term performance. 由于指标以具体数字或清晰的“标签”表示(例如:“3 个严重 CVE,框架 24 个月后 EOL,SSL 30 天后到期”),该报告将抽象的担忧转化为下一次客户会议的具体议程。其结果是一份主动的路线图,能够保护业务连续性、加强合规性,并建立对数字产品长期性能的信心。
Application health as a strategic benefit
作为战略优势的应用程序健康状况
A health‑check report gives agencies a natural up-sell path, differentiates them from competitors, and boosts customer retention. Customers who see continuous value rarely churn after the first project. Risk scores can be fed straight into customers’ risk registers, satisfying auditors and board members, while the recommendations give them enough foresight to budget upgrades proactively instead of scrambling at the last minute. 健康检查报告为代理商提供了自然的追加销售路径,使其在竞争中脱颖而出,并提高了客户留存率。看到持续价值的客户很少在第一个项目后流失。风险评分可以直接输入客户的风险登记册,满足审计师和董事会成员的要求,而建议则为他们提供了足够的前瞻性,以便主动规划升级预算,而不是在最后一刻手忙脚乱。
Most importantly, knowing their website or app will stay secure, compliant, and performant underpins marketing campaigns, drives conversions, and strengthens overall trust. We call a one‑day turnaround “fast”; from the customer’s view, consistent delivery is the next biggest advantage. 最重要的是,知道他们的网站或应用程序将保持安全、合规和高性能,这为营销活动提供了支撑,推动了转化,并增强了整体信任。我们将一天内的交付称为“快速”;从客户的角度来看,持续的交付是下一个最大的优势。
Embedding health reporting into a website maintenance programme
将健康报告嵌入网站维护计划
A solid maintenance programme is built around recurring snapshots that capture health‑check findings, risk levels, and clear actions. Typical alerts look like: 一个稳固的维护计划围绕着周期性的快照构建,这些快照记录了健康检查结果、风险等级和明确的行动方案。典型的警报如下:
- “Two critical CVEs. Patch within 48 h.” “两个严重 CVE。请在 48 小时内修补。”
- “Framework reaches end‑of‑life in Oct 2026. Start migration planning this quarter.” “框架将于 2026 年 10 月停止支持。请在本季度开始迁移规划。”
- “SSL certificate expires 15 Jun 2026. Renew by 1 Jul to avoid browser warnings.” “SSL 证书将于 2026 年 6 月 15 日到期。请在 7 月 1 日前续期以避免浏览器警告。”
By weaving health checks into support contracts, agencies turn a one‑off service into an ongoing partnership. And with the right tooling, reports are generated immediately and automatically, slashing production time and cost while still providing a billable value. 通过将健康检查编织进支持合同中,代理商将一次性服务转变为持续的合作伙伴关系。借助合适的工具,报告可以即时自动生成,在大幅缩短生产时间和成本的同时,依然提供可计费的价值。